5 Easy Facts About Secure SDLC Described



The Greatest Guide To Secure SDLC



Software program Composition Evaluation (SCA) resources are automated systems that happen to be focused exclusively to tracking open source use. They inform developers in serious-time and energy to any open up resource dangers that come up of their code as well as offer actionable prioritization and remediation insights and also automatic fixes. 

Applying SDLC protection influences each individual stage of the software advancement process. It requires a way of thinking that is focused on secure delivery, elevating problems in the necessities and advancement phases as They may be discovered.

This materials could be reproduced in its entirety, with out modification, and freely dispersed in published or Digital kind without the need of requesting formal authorization.

This is where the secure application advancement existence cycle (SSDLC) will come into Participate in. Businesses have to have to make sure that over and above delivering their consumers with impressive products ahead in the Competitiveness, their stability is on issue every single move of how all through the SDLC.

Every time defects are taken off, They're measured. Every defect removal stage gets a measurement position. Defect measurement leads to anything more essential than defect removing and prevention: it tells teams the place they stand against their aims, will help them make your mind up whether to move to the following stage or to halt and get corrective motion, and indicates the place to repair their procedure to satisfy their plans.

Over the past few years, a whole new family of software package engineering strategies has started to gain acceptance amongst the software enhancement Group. These approaches, collectively known as Agile Solutions, conform to the Agile Manifesto [Agile 01], which states:

Evaluating Infosec to other sellers is like evaluating apples to oranges. My teacher was arms-down the most effective I've experienced.

Designing the Security Architecture – During this period, they must follow the architectural design and style pointers to counter the threats mentioned while preparing and analyzing necessities. Addressing safety vulnerabilities in the course of the early stages of software program growth makes certain that there's no application damage all through the development phase.

A corporation that wants to obtain or produce a particular form of protection merchandise defines their security wants using a Safety Profile. The Group then has the PP evaluated, and publishes it.

Secure deploy is for the objective of formalizing and automating the deployment process in the secure way.

Secure SDLC is essential because software security is very important. The times of releasing an item into the wild and addressing bugs in subsequent patches are absent. Builders now need to be cognisant of potential safety fears at Every single stage of the method. This demands integrating stability into your SDLC in methods which were not desired just before.

You can make a SDLC additional secure by including excess stability actions to the prevailing groundwork of the SDLC enhancement process. 

You will need a a lot more Superior security apparatus that will help you deal website with these threats. The good news is, builders are expending sleepless nights to deal with these issues and they've succeeded by building efficient applications to keep the software program advancement lifecycle (SDLC) Harmless.

Over the years, many SDLC products have emerged—from waterfall and iterative to, a lot read more more just lately, agile and CI/CD, which enhance the speed and frequency of deployment.



Details, Fiction and Secure SDLC


Evaluation — in the Evaluation phase decisions are created concerning the technological innovation, frameworks, and languages which will be made get more info use of. Stability industry experts need to look at the vulnerabilities in the preferred applications in an effort to make the right safety conclusions in the course of style and design and advancement.

– That is applicable for S-SDLC at the same time. There were times when corporations were just interested in building an software and providing it into the client and forget about remainder of the complexities. People days are absent.

The secure SDLC atmosphere demands Repeated collaboration amongst DevOps as well as engineers applying the applying’s operation, which collaboration should be included into the SDLC by itself.

It's far better to technique safety as Section of the development procedure and actively incorporate security during the SDLC to seek out and correct likely vulnerabilities early.

This includes updating procedures in order that security is tested early and sometimes, integrating automated application protection testing equipment through the SDLC and ensuring that safety, DevOps, and growth groups are working alongside one another towards the shared intention of secure development and delivery. 

The builders observe another protection evaluate often called Attack Surface Reduction. With this stage, the development group assesses The complete of your application, on the lookout for areas through which the software program is prone to attacks from external resources. Stability architects use this insight to reduce the assault surface in the software package correctly.

This is actually the period wherever builders use their means to write down high-high quality, secure code. At this stage, the Development stage with the SDLC Secure SDLC occurs, and also the developers start off making the computer software.

Stability doesn’t need to be difficult. By pursuing effectively recognized guidelines and working with renowned solutions an organisation can accomplish a superb amount of stability without having an excessive amount of useful resource allocation.

Following, developers will benefit from numerous safety features to satisfy the secure style needs in the Design Overview phase. Security and encryption standards will probably be designed and executed, along with the additional basic program things which can be finished in the course of the structure stage from the SDLC.

We’ll also have a look at how Just about every period of your SDLC moves into the following section, with security recognition coaching relocating into secure demands and more.

Testing the program at just about every phase and preventing vulnerabilities/threats from becoming carried forward.

Additional within the self-assistance side, the safety Expertise Framework has unveiled several Labs that each showcase a single vulnerability and offers info on how to use it.

This leads to a rise in the quantity of “zero-times”—Formerly mysterious here vulnerabilities that happen to be found out in generation by the appliance’s maintainers.

The reaction was to convey the procedure down, little details about the attack was found besides The point that an individual was mining cryptocurrencies on the server.

Leave a Reply

Your email address will not be published. Required fields are marked *